Why select embryos?
Every embryo has its own story. Traditional grading methods rely on quick visual checks under a microscope—looking at cell number, symmetry and fragmentation at a single point in time. While helpful, these “snap-shots” can miss important developmental events, and grading can vary from one embryologist to another. Advanced tools help us:
- Increase pregnancy rates by choosing embryos with the strongest growth patterns.
- Reduce time to pregnancy by avoiding transfers of embryos with low implantation potential.
- Minimize embryos transferred (lowering multiple-pregnancy risks) by improving confidence in the “one best embryo.”
From morphology to data-driven selection
Rather than a once-a-day glance, today’s options let us continuously monitor and analyze embryos, ultimately leading to higher successful pregnancy rates:
Time-Lapse Embryo Imaging
- How it works: A tiny camera inside a special incubator takes photos every 5–15 minutes without disturbing the embryo’s environment.
- Why it helps: Captures subtle events—like abnormal cell divisions or “direct cleavage”—that you’d otherwise miss.
- Patient benefits: Up to a 10% increase in chance of pregnancy with the first transfer, plus less overall handling stress on embryos.
AI-Powered Embryo Selection
- How it works: Sophisticated algorithms “learn” from hundreds of time-lapse images per embryo, recognizing growth patterns and shapes linked to highest implantation success.
- Why it helps: More objective than human grading alone—AI can spot tiny cues in cell behavior invisible to the eye.
- Patient benefits: Faster, more confident selection of the single best embryo; potential for non-invasive chromosomal assessment, reducing need for embryo biopsy.

Beyond the embryo: complementary tools
While embryo selection is key, Metro IVF also offers other advanced assessments to optimize your cycle:
- Genetic Testing (PGT-A): A biopsy-based test to check for chromosomal abnormalities.
- Non-Invasive Embryo Assessment: Emerging AI approaches that predict chromosomal health from images alone.
- Endometrial Receptivity Analysis (ERA): A molecular test (236-gene panel) to find the best day in your cycle for transfer—so a top embryo meets a “ready” uterus.
Myths about embryo selection
Myths often arise from oversimplifying a very complex biological process. By separating myth from reality, you’ll have a clearer understanding of what modern embryo-selection tools can—and can’t—do. - Myth: A “Grade A” embryo guarantees pregnancy
Debunked: While embryos that “look good” are encouraging, they’re not infallible. Even top-graded embryos can fail to implant, and lower-graded ones sometimes lead to healthy babies. That’s why Metro IVF combines grading with time-lapse and AI analysis to get a fuller picture of each embryo’s potential.
- Myth: More cells at Day 3 means a better embryo
Debunked: Embryo health isn’t just about cell count but also about division timing and symmetry. An embryo that divides too quickly or unevenly may have underlying issues. Continuous monitoring and AI help us evaluate both the pace and quality of those divisions.
- Myth: Mosaic embryos (mixed normal + abnormal cells) should always be rejected
Debunked: Some mosaic embryos self-correct and result in perfectly healthy pregnancies. Discarding them outright can limit your options. Our team reviews mosaic results case-by-case and offers genetic counselling so you can make an informed decision.
- Myth: If an embryo looks “perfect” under the microscope, genetic testing isn’t needed
Debunked: Morphology can’t reveal chromosomal errors. An embryo that appears ideal may still carry genetic abnormalities. That’s why we recommend preimplantation genetic testing (PGT-A) or non-invasive AI assessments alongside visual grading.
- Myth: Time-lapse imaging or AI guarantees a baby on the first transfer
Debunked: These technologies improve selection accuracy—boosting pregnancy odds by 10–15 %—but they can’t control every factor. Uterine receptivity, sperm quality and maternal health also play vital roles in success.
- Myth: Once AI is involved, embryologists are no longer needed
Debunked: AI is a powerful decision-support tool but not a replacement for human expertise. Our embryologists review AI scores in the context of your medical history and cycle details, ensuring that every decision remains personalized.
